Mercy Rehabilitation Hospital Fort Smith is Hiring a Case Manager (CM) PRN Near Fort Smith, AR


Description

Mercy Rehabilitation Hospital - Fort Smith is proud to be recognized by Newsweek as one of America’s Best Rehabilitation Hospitals in 2023. A career at Mercy Rehabilitation Hospital - Fort Smith, a 50-bed inpatient acute rehabilitation hospital operated jointly with Lifepiont Health and Mercy, is more than a job. It’s a chance to be a vital member of an interdisciplinary team caring for people who need continued care to recover completely.
You have specialized skills and our patients in the Fort Smith area need them! If you are an enthusiastic individual seeking an environment dedicated to superior patient care and an organization with a strong mission to serve our community, we invite you to apply!

What you will do in this role:

  • Completes departmental orientation, initial and annual competencies
  • As appropriate, consults other departmental staff to collaborate in patient care delivery, identify barriers to care and or discharge and develop solutions/resolution
  • Completes documentation per workflow timeline and content requirements including completion of the Individual Plan of Care (IPoC) per CMS guidelines
  • Schedules family conferences and/or communicates with caregiver following each team conference and more often as needed to keep patient and designated caregiver informed of progress and provides appropriate information related to goal achievement, course of rehabilitation stay, and plans for discharge
  • Coordinates weekly patient care team conferences to facilitate development, monitoring and refinement of treatment plan to achieve identified patient goals and outcomes
  • Reviews the patient’s assigned CMG and helps the team identify any potential missed comorbid conditions that are actively being treated during the patient’s stay. Communicates any findings to the HIM team
  • Other duties as assigned
Qualifications
  • Current Registered Nurse or Social Work licensure or Healthcare professional licensure as Respiratory Therapist, Physical Therapist, Speech Language Pathologist or Occupational Therapist
  • Certification in Case Management or Rehabilitation Nursing preferred; for example, Commission for Case Manager Certification (CCM); Association of Rehabilitation Nurses (ARN) certification, American Case Management Association (ACM) or Board Certification in CM by the ANCC e.g.: RN-BC
  • Minimum of 2 years social work or case management experience in an inpatient setting highly preferred; acute/rehabilitation hospital experience preferred
  • Effective oral and written communication skills in English, additional languages preferred.
  • Basic computer skills in excel, word, outlook, power point, etc. required

Mercy Rehabilitation Hospital – Fort Smith is dedicated to the treatment and recovery of individuals who have experienced the debilitating effects of a severe injury or illness. Our rehabilitation programs provide ongoing care and specialized treatment to patients throughout their recovery journey. We offer customized, intense rehabilitation tailored to the individual needs of those recovering from stroke, brain injury, neurological conditions, trauma, spinal cord injury, amputation, and orthopedic injury.
